Creating Your Pointsbet Account – Registration & Verification
Before you ever see the “pointsbet login” form, you need an account. Registration is straightforward: provide a valid email, choose a strong password, and confirm your age (you must be 18+). Australian players also have to supply a residential address and a phone number for SMS verification.
Verification (KYC) is required before you can withdraw cash. Typical documents include a driver’s licence, passport or Medicare card and a recent utility bill. The table below summarises what you’ll need:
| Document Type | Accepted Forms | Purpose |
|---|---|---|
| Identity | Driver’s licence, passport, Medicare card | Confirm you are a real person |
| Address | Utility bill, bank statement (max 3 months old) | Verify Australian residency |
| Payment Proof | Screenshot of e‑wallet or card statement | Match deposit source for security |

Common Pointsbet Login Issues and Fixes
Even with a solid setup, you might run into trouble. Below are typical problems and quick solutions:
- Forgot password: Use the “Forgot password?” link; a reset email arrives within minutes.
- Account locked after failed attempts: Contact support – they’ll verify your identity and unlock it.
- Two‑factor code not arriving: Check signal strength, ensure the correct country code is saved, or request a backup SMS.
- Browser cache causing outdated pages: Clear cookies or open an incognito window.
If none of these work, the live chat on the website (available 24/7) will guide you through further steps.
